composition

Rule of thirds:
. A composition guideline
that places your subject in
the left or the right third of
an image, leaving the
other 2 thirds more open.
Symmetry:
. When parts of your
composition mirror
other parts.

. It is created when
two halves of your
scene look the same
and balance each
other out.
Leading lines:

. A compositional
technique where human-
made or natural lines lead
the viewers eyes through a
photograph to the subject
or the heart of image.
Vertical symmetry

.This shows vertical


symmetry as the
windows on the left
and right line up with
each other and are the
same on both sides.
